Mira Loma, CA Historical Education Level Data
ACS 2006-2010 data
Total population: 20,145
Mira Loma, CA | California | U.S. | |
Total 25 Years and Over Population | 11,368, 100% | 23,497,945 | 199,726,659 |
Less Than High School | 3,813, 33.54%, see rank | 19.32% | 14.97% |
High School Graduate | 3,681, 32.38%, see rank | 21.49% | 28.99% |
Some College or Associate Degree | 2,698, 23.73%, see rank | 29.13% | 28.14% |
Bachelor Degree | 822, 7.23%, see rank | 19.22% | 17.60% |
Master, Doctorate, or Professional Degree | 354, 3.11%, see rank | 10.84% | 10.30% |
USA.com Education Index# | 11.64, see rank | 13.34 | 13.39 |
# Higher USA.com Education Index means more educated population.
